My family raised chickens, for poultry not for eggs, while growing up. It should take around 15 minutes a day.
> replace their water supply
> feed them once a day OR just fill a hanging feeder-- chickens don't overeat
> maybe throw a small-bowl's-worth chicken feed out on the grass as well
The area near their coop will turn into dirt, and it will smell. Chicken shit might be all over the grass as well, but it's not too bad imo.
> this will attract a lot of flies though
